Articles of fatal error

Где ошибка в этом PHP-коде?

У меня есть PHP-код, который конвертирует PDF-файлы в текстовые файлы. Для этой задачи я установил внешнюю библиотеку, используя композитор, чтобы иметь возможность использовать библиотеку PDF. Проблема в том, что даже когда мне нужна установленная библиотека, система все еще не распознает класс PDF . Путь библиотеки: C: \ XAMPP \ HTDOCS \ поставщика \ spatie \ […]

Как решить фатальную ошибку в php

При запуске кодов на локальном хосте отображается ошибка: ( ! ) Fatal error: Call to a member function find() on a non-object in C:\wamp\www\crawler_based_search_engine\ajax_requests.php on line 130 Стек вызовов # Time Memory Function Location 1 0.0151 162928 {main}( ) ..\ajax_requests.php:0 коды из строки 130 и далее следуют следующим образом $html = file_get_html($file_name); // Find all […]

«Строка не может быть проанализирована как XML» ошибка php

Я продолжаю получать эту ошибку, когда пытаюсь создать новый экземпляр SimpleXMLElement . Я проверил свой синтаксис xml вручную и с помощью онлайн-инструментов и даже скопировал / вставлял пример XML-файла из php.net , но я все еще получаю ошибку. Мой код: include 'example.php'; $namevalues= new SimpleXMLElement($xmlstr); Пример.php: <?php $xmlstr = <<<XML <?xml version='1.0' standalone='yes'?> <movies> <movie> […]

Неустранимая ошибка: превышено максимальное время выполнения 400 секунд

У меня скрипт PHP, который терпит неудачу при выполнении длинной mysq_query. Сообщение об ошибке: Неустранимая ошибка: максимальное время выполнения 400 секунд превышено …. Я использую XAMPP для Windows, и я изменил файл php.ini (есть только один в моей установке), установив max_execution_time на большое значение, которое не составляет 400 секунд. Тем не менее я продолжаю получать […]

«Невозможно использовать функцию return value in write context» error в PHP

Неустранимая ошибка: нельзя использовать возвращаемое значение функции в контексте записи в строке 3, В каких случаях возникают такие ошибки? Моя программа: //QUERY VARIABLE $query="select * form user where user_name='$user_name' and user_password='sha($user_password)'"; //ESTABLISHING CONNECTION $result=mysqli_query($dbc,$query)or die('Error Querying Database'); while($row=mysqli_num_rows($result)==1) { //SET COOKIE setcookie('user_name',$row['user_name']); setcookie('user_id',$row['id']); $query="select * form user"; $result=mysqli_query($dbc,$query)or die('Error Querying Database'); $page_url='http://'.$_SERVER['HTTP_HOST'].dirname($_SERVER['PHP_SELF']).'/index.php'; header('Location'.$page_url); } //TERMINATING […]

CakePHP: Неустранимая ошибка: допустимый размер памяти 536870912 байт исчерпан (пытался выделить 52 байта)

Привет, у меня есть приложения, работающие на CakePHP v 1.3 . Я обновил свой сервер v2.4 до версии v2.4 После обновления я получил это сообщение об ошибке. Я v2.4 эти изменения в свои настройки php.ini. memory_limit = 128M file_uploads = ON upload_max_filesize = 128M max_input_time max_execution_time = 300 post_max_size = 128M realpath_cache_size = 16k realpath_cache_ttl […]

Неустранимая обработка ошибок в Yii

Есть ли способ для электронной почты / регистрации php фатальных ошибок, происходящих в проекте на основе структуры Yii? Например, можно настроить Yii на отправку сообщений об ошибках «неопределенной переменной», но фатальные могут отслеживаться только отдельным, не интегрированным в код рамки, который не идеален.

PHPUnit загружает все классы одновременно. Вызывает PHP Неустранимая ошибка: не удается переопределить класс

Я выполнил свою должную осмотрительность, но я не думаю, что какие-либо вопросы до сих пор затрагивали эту проблему. У меня есть ситуация, когда мой PHP-код генерирует определения классов на основе свойств конфигурации. Определения классов являются в основном владельцами данных и могут иметь: общественные объекты или защищенные свойства с открытым интерфейсом, который поставляет геттер / сеттеры. […]

Как восстановить из фатальной ошибки «Допустимый размер памяти»

Вы знаете какое-либо решение для восстановления после фатальной ошибки PHP: « Разрешенный размер памяти … исчерпан » У меня есть функция выключения, которая вызывается, когда появляется фатальная ошибка. Эта функция создает для него исключение ErrorException и регистрирует его. Проблема в том, что, когда памяти больше нет, она не может зарегистрировать ошибку (я вхожу в Firebug […]

Неустранимая ошибка: Декларация .. должна быть совместима с .. PHP

Я получаю следующую ошибку: Fatal error: Declaration of Shoppingcart::addToCart() must be compatible with that of Ishoppingcart::addToCart() in klassen.php on line 118 В чем может быть проблема? Я не могу найти скрипт: <?php // begin interface Ishoppingcart{ public function addToCart(); public function printOverzicht(); } abstract class Shoppingcart implements Ishoppingcart { protected $producten = array(); public function […]